I am a finalist in the Lideres campaign, which honors leaders in the Hispanic community. As the National Communications Director of the League of United Latin American Citizens, a graduate of Georgetown University’s Executive Master’s in Leadership program and a recipient of the Young Hispanic Leaders Program in Madrid, Spain, I am very honored by this recognition.

I need your votes to become the Lider of the Year. Members of the public are invited to vote for the 12 finalists at www.MillerCoorsLideres.com through November 20, 2009. The winner will receive a $25,000 grant for a community leadership project with their nonprofit organization and .

I was selected as part of Líderes because of my passion and involvement in the Hispanic community. I have fought for health care and immigration reform, stronger hate crimes protection, improved education and the elimination of discrimination.

The League of United Latin American Citizens advances the economic condition, educational attainment, political influence, housing, health and civil rights of Hispanic Americans through community-based programs operating at more than 700 councils nationwide.
